I didn't come to storytelling through film school. I came to it through fifteen years of humanitarian work in more than forty countries, sitting with people whose stories were never going to be told unless someone picked up a camera. That conviction became a self-funded feature documentary that won festival awards and landed distribution, short docs for global organizations, and eventually Shibui Universe, my own cross-media franchise with a manga live on MangaPlus.
I believe stories shape how people answer the biggest questions: who am I, and what am I here for. Whether it's a documentary, a brand film, or an anime episode, that's the thread I'm pulling on.
Today I work with a fully AI-integrated pipeline (Higgsfield, Midjourney, Claude) alongside traditional craft. I own the whole arc: research, script, shoot, edit, finish.
